Partager via


ACSVideoStreamPixelFormat Enum

Déclaration

typedef enum ACSVideoStreamPixelFormat : NSInteger { ... } ACSVideoStreamPixelFormat;

Description

Indique comment les pixels de la trame vidéo sont encodés.

Valeurs

Nom Valeur Description Notes
ACSVideoStreamPixelFormatBgrx 0 Le format de pixel est encodé en plan unique avec 32 bits par pixels, 8 bits par canal, classé en bleu, suivi du vert, suivi du rouge et de l’abandon des 8 derniers bits.
ACSVideoStreamPixelFormatBgr24 1 Le format de pixel est encodé en plan unique avec 24 bits par pixels, 8 bits par canal, classé en bleu, suivi du vert, suivi du rouge.
ACSVideoStreamPixelFormatRgbx 2 Le format de pixel est encodé en plan unique avec 32 bits par pixels, 8 bits par canal, classé en bleu, suivi du vert, suivi du rouge et de l’abandon des 8 derniers bits.
ACSVideoStreamPixelFormatRgba 3 Le format de pixel est encodé en plan unique avec 32 bits par pixels, 8 bits par canal, classé en bleu, suivi du vert, suivi du rouge et de l’alpha comme 8 bits chacun. Alpha est ignoré.
ACSVideoStreamPixelFormatNv12 4 Le format de pixel est encodé en YUV 4 :2 :0 avec un plan d’échantillons Y 8 bits, suivi d’un plan U/V entrelacé contenant 8 bits 2x2 échantillons de différences de couleurs sous-échantillonnés.
ACSVideoStreamPixelFormatI420 5 Le format de pixel est encodé en YUV 4 :2 :0 avec un plan de 8 bits ordonné par Y, suivi d’un plan U, suivi d’un plan V.